- #ifndef __BLAKE256_H__
- #define __BLAKE256_H__
- #include <stdint.h>
- #include <stddef.h>
- #define BLAKE256_DIGEST_LENGTH 32
- #define BLAKE256_BLOCK_LENGTH 64
- typedef struct {
- uint32_t h[8], s[4], t[2];
- size_t buflen;
- uint8_t nullt;
- uint8_t buf[64];
- } BLAKE256_CTX;
- void blake256_Init(BLAKE256_CTX*);
- void blake256_Update(BLAKE256_CTX*, const uint8_t*, size_t);
- void blake256_Final(BLAKE256_CTX*, uint8_t*);
- void blake256(const uint8_t*, size_t, uint8_t*);
- #endif /* __BLAKE256_H__ */
